The Impact of Staking and Yield Farming on Blockchain Ecosystems

In recent years, the blockchain ecosystem has undergone significant evolution, largely driven by innovative financial practices such as staking and yield farming. These strategies are transforming how users interact with cryptocurrencies and decentralized finance (DeFi) platforms, offering new avenues for earning rewards and enhancing liquidity within blockchain networks.

Staking involves locking up a certain amount of cryptocurrency in a wallet to support the operations of a blockchain network, particularly proof-of-stake (PoS) systems. By staking their assets, users contribute to the security and efficiency of the network while earning rewards in the form of additional tokens. This process not only incentivizes users to hold their cryptocurrencies, but it also promotes stability within the ecosystem by reducing market volatility.

Yield farming, on the other hand, is a newer concept that allows investors to maximize their cryptocurrency holdings by providing liquidity to decentralized exchanges (DEXs) and other platforms. By depositing their assets into liquidity pools, users can earn interest or rewards, often in the form of governance tokens. This practice enhances the overall liquidity of the blockchain, enabling smoother trading experiences and reducing slippage on transactions.

The synergy between staking and yield farming significantly impacts blockchain ecosystems. Both practices encourage users to participate actively, thereby increasing network engagement and liquidity. As more users become involved in staking and yield farming, the overall health and viability of the blockchain improve.

One of the key benefits of integrating staking and yield farming into blockchain ecosystems is the potential for passive income generation. Users can earn a steady stream of rewards without having to engage in active trading, making these strategies appealing for those looking to grow their crypto portfolios. Additionally, as users stake and farm, they also contribute to the underlying infrastructure of the blockchain, ensuring its longevity and success.

However, the rise of staking and yield farming is not without its challenges. Users must carefully navigate associated risks, such as market fluctuations, smart contract vulnerabilities, and platform fees. Moreover, some protocols may face issues related to centralization or liquidity shortages, making it crucial for users to conduct thorough research before committing their assets.

Moreover, the regulation surrounding staking and yield farming is still evolving. As these practices become more mainstream, governments and regulatory bodies worldwide are beginning to scrutinize them, which could impact their future viability. Understanding these regulatory landscapes will be essential for participants looking to safely engage in these opportunities.
